On October 5, 1986, the Sunday Times of London published photographs that revealed Israel's most closely guarded secret: a nuclear weapons programme concealed beneath the Negev Desert. The man who took the photographs was Mordechai Vanunu, a technician at the Dimona reactor. He was arrested, tried in secret, and sentenced to eighteen years - eleven of them in solitary confinement.
